Movies Filmed at The Forum

2901 E Hastings St, Vancouver, BC V5K, Canada

Part of Pacific National Exhibition

Nearby Locations
Garden Auditorium from Legends of Tomorrow
89 m

Administration from Ladies and Gentlemen, the Fabulous Stains
105 m

The Parade & Green from The Flash and 2 other movies.
136 m

Browse more nearby locations.

Legends of Tomorrow

Heyworld (auditorium) [2019]

The Legends put on a show to try and convince people that monsters are okay but they are interrupted by the arrival of Tabitha with the fully-grown dragon intent on spreading fear in episode 4x16 “Hey, World!”.